One of the more interesting active materials from the first group is Er:YAG, due to the coincidence of its generated wavelength with the absorption peak of water (optical absorption > 3000 cm− 1 – see Fig. Matsumoto K(1), Nakamura Y, Mazeki K, Kimura Y. Er:YAG can also lase at the second wavelength (1645 nm) but, instead of flashlamp or diode laser pumping, resonant pumping with the wavelength 1535 nm must be used for obtaining the population inversion. This negative shift in the absorption peak for water greatly diminishes the effectiveness of the beam to perform controlled thermal mechanical ablation on tissues.
